Laura G. Book is a scholar working on Astronomy and Astrophysics, Instrumentation and Nuclear and High Energy Physics. According to data from OpenAlex, Laura G. Book has authored 6 papers receiving a total of 287 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Astronomy and Astrophysics, 2 papers in Instrumentation and 2 papers in Nuclear and High Energy Physics. Recurrent topics in Laura G. Book's work include Galaxies: Formation, Evolution, Phenomena (3 papers), Pulsars and Gravitational Waves Research (3 papers) and Radio Astronomy Observations and Technology (3 papers). Laura G. Book is often cited by papers focused on Galaxies: Formation, Evolution, Phenomena (3 papers), Pulsars and Gravitational Waves Research (3 papers) and Radio Astronomy Observations and Technology (3 papers). Laura G. Book collaborates with scholars based in United States and India. Laura G. Book's co-authors include Éanna É. Flanagan, Marc Kamionkowski, Po Kin Leung, Charles F. Gammie, Scott C. Noble, Fabian Schmidt, Andrew Benson, Tarun Souradeep, Alyson Brooks and Annika H. G. Peter and has published in prestigious journals such as Physical Review Letters, The Astrophysical Journal and Monthly Notices of the Royal Astronomical Society.

All Works

6 of 6 papers shown
1.
Book, Laura G., Marc Kamionkowski, & Fabian Schmidt. (2012). Lensing of 21-cm Fluctuations by Primordial Gravitational Waves. Physical Review Letters. 108(21). 211301–211301. 45 indexed citations
2.
Book, Laura G., Marc Kamionkowski, & Tarun Souradeep. (2012). Odd-parity bipolar spherical harmonics. Physical review. D. Particles, fields, gravitation, and cosmology. 85(2). 35 indexed citations
3.
Book, Laura G. & Éanna É. Flanagan. (2011). Astrometric effects of a stochastic gravitational wave background. Physical review. D. Particles, fields, gravitation, and cosmology. 83(2). 90 indexed citations
4.
Book, Laura G., Alyson Brooks, Annika H. G. Peter, Andrew Benson, & Fabio Governato. (2010). Angular momentum evolution in dark-matter haloes. Monthly Notices of the Royal Astronomical Society. 411(3). 1963–1976. 6 indexed citations
5.
Book, Laura G. & Andrew Benson. (2010). THE ROLE OF RAM PRESSURE STRIPPING IN THE QUENCHING OF CLUSTER STAR FORMATION. The Astrophysical Journal. 716(1). 810–818. 25 indexed citations
6.
Noble, Scott C., Po Kin Leung, Charles F. Gammie, & Laura G. Book. (2007). Simulating the emission and outflows from accretion discs. Classical and Quantum Gravity. 24(12). S259–S274. 86 indexed citations
